Sucrose-induced analgesia is related to sweet preferences in children but not adults.
The present study tested the hypothesis that the efficacy of sucrose in reducing pain during the Cold Pressor Test (CPT) was related to its hedonic value. To this aim, we determined the most preferred level of sucrose and the analgesic properties of 24% w/v sucrose during the CPT in 242, 5- to 10-year-old children and their mothers. Outcome measures included pain thresholds (the time at which discomfort was first indicated) and pain tolerance (the length of time the hand was kept in the cold water bath). ⋯ That is, children who preferred >or=24%w/v sucrose exhibited an increased latency to report pain and tolerated pain for significantly longer periods of time when sucrose was held in their mouths relative to water. This effect was more pronounced among normal weight when compared to overweight/at risk for overweight children. The role that dietary habits and individual differences contribute to the preferences for sweet taste and its physiological consequences in children is an important area for future research.

Although more severe acute postoperative pain increases the risk of chronic pain following breast cancer surgery, few studies have examined the characteristics of patients who develop greater acute pain. To identify risk factors for acute pain and its persistence one month following breast cancer surgery, a sample of 114 women scheduled for breast cancer surgery was assessed preoperatively for demographic, clinical, and emotional functioning variables that were hypothesized to be associated with acute pain severity. ⋯ In multiple logistic regression analyses, greater preoperative anxiety was the only variable that made an independent contribution to predicting clinically meaningful acute pain at 2 days after surgery whereas younger age, being unmarried, and preoperative anxiety each made an independent contribution to predicting clinically meaningful acute pain that persisted from 2 to 30 days after surgery. These results increase understanding of neurobiologic mechanisms and psychosocial processes that contribute to the development of acute pain following breast cancer surgery and have implications for the development of interventions to prevent it.

The economic impact of chronic pain in adolescence: methodological considerations and a preliminary costs-of-illness study.
Chronic pain in adulthood is one of the most costly conditions in modern western society. However, very little is known about the costs of chronic pain in adolescence. This preliminary study explored methods for collecting economic-related data for this population and estimated the cost-of-illness of adolescent chronic pain in the United Kingdom. ⋯ The adolescents attending a specialised pain management unit, who had predominantly non-inflammatory pain, accrued significantly higher costs, than those attending rheumatology outpatient clinics, who had mostly inflammatory diagnoses. Extrapolating the mean total cost to estimated UK prevalence data of adolescent chronic pain demonstrates a cost-of-illness to UK society of approximately 3,840 million pounds in one year. The implications of the study are discussed.

Categorising the severity of neck pain: establishment of cut-points for use in clinical and epidemiological research.
Grading pain intensity scales into simple categories provides useful information for both clinicians and epidemiologists and methods to classify pain severity for numerical rating scales have been recommended. However, the establishment of cut-points is still in its infancy and little is known as to whether cut-points are affected by age or gender. The objectives of this paper were to establish optimal cut-points in pain severity in individuals with neck pain (NP) and to investigate if the cut-points were influenced by gender, age, and NP duration. ⋯ Only small gender differences in cut-points were seen and no specific trend was noted in either single or double cut-points in different age groups. The cut-points were almost identical for acute, subacute, and chronic NP. This paper has implications for understanding the impact of using different pain intensity scales and provides reference cut-points in NP for use in future clinical and epidemiological research.

Chronic muscle pain is common and often difficult to treat. In this study, we further characterize a model of chronic muscle pain induced by repeated intramuscular injection of acidic saline. Two injections of acid into muscle separated by 5 days result in secondary mechanical hyperalgesia that lasts for up to 4 weeks. ⋯ The second intramuscular injection evoked a calcium-dependent increase in both spinal glutamate and aspartate concentrations. Glutamate concentrations within the dorsal horn were also increased 1 week after the second acid injection. Our data suggest increased release of spinal EAAs in the dorsal horn contributes to the development and maintenance of hyperalgesia.
